A research organization wanted to estimate the average number of hours a college student sleeps per night during the school year

. After randomly sampling 150 college students, the research organization determined the following 95% confidence interval: LaTeX: \left(7.1,7.5\right)( 7.1 , 7.5 ) hours per night.

Answer:

The average number of hours slept per night during the school year by these 150 college​ students is 7.3 hours.

Step-by-step explanation:

The (1 - <em>α</em>)% confidence interval for population mean (<em>μ</em>) is:

CI=\bar x\pm z_{\alpha/2}\times \frac{\sigma}{\sqrt{n}}

In this question we need to compute the average number of hours slept per night during the school year for these 150 college​ students.

To compute the value of the sample mean the formula is:

\bar x=\frac{UL+LL}{2}

Th 95% confidence interval for estimating the average number of hours a college student sleeps per night during the school year is:

CI = (7.1 hours, 7.5 hours)

Compute the value of sample mean as follows:

\bar x=\frac{UL+LL}{2}

  =\frac{7.5+7.1}{2}

  =\frac{14.6}{2}

  =7.3

Thus, the average number of hours slept per night during the school year by these 150 college​ students is 7.3 hours.

Answer:

200 muffins

Step-by-step explanation:

The selling price of each muffin = $2

The cost price of each muffin = $1.40

The price of electricity = $120

If the number of muffins that Jenny sells in a day is x, then, Jenny's total cost in a day is:

120 + (1.4 * x) = 120 + 1.4x

and the total sales earnings in a day for x muffins will be:

2 * x = 2x

To break even, the total costs in a day must equal to the total earnings. That is;

2x =  120 + 1.4x

Solving this:

2x - 1.4x = 120\\\\\\0.6x = 120\\\\\\x = 120/0.6\\\\\\x = 200

She must sell 200 muffins in a day to break even.
